This Day in Mets History

1975- The Mets fired Manager Yogi Berra, promoting coach Roy McMillan as interim manager.

1986- Released George Foster.

1988- Pirates' relief pitcher Jim Gott balks three times in the eighth inning bringing home to the winning run in a 5-3 loss to the Mets.

1993- Former Pitcher Bob Miller died.

2006- The Mets continue make a commitment to their young players signing 23-year old David Wright to a $55 million, six-year contract extension. The third baseman joins shortstop Jose Reyes, also 23, who inked a long term deal with the club three days ago worth $23.25 million over the four years of the extension of the Dominican's contract.
